Rat Microglia Cells: Their Culture, Isolation and Phagocytic Activity
<p>Microglia were isolated from mixed primary cell cultures of the cerebral cortex from 3day old male Wistar rats. The mechanically dissociated cells were plated in a flask at a density of 10<sup>7</sup>per 300 cm<sup>2</sup> and maintained at 37°C in a 10% Co<sub>...
